The problem
Teachers spend hours weekly drafting personalized parent updates. Generic AI tools risk exposing sensitive student data or sending unvetted messages. Most AI assistants have broad access—they can email parents directly or pull unrelated records.
How ConspiracyOS handles it
This agent only accesses student information systems and approved email templates. It drafts messages in a review queue, pulling academic performance and behavior notes—but never contact details or health records. You approve every message before sending.
What this agent can't do
- Send emails/messages directly to parents or contacts
- Access parent phone numbers or personal email addresses
- Read health records or disciplinary notes not flagged for inclusion
- Modify student data or grades in the SIS
These aren't trust-based restrictions. The operating system enforces them.
